My 64 Spitfire is throwing a new problem my way. For a little over a eyar, it has been making a squalling noise from the rear of the car. It starts as soon as the car starts rolling, whether coasting or under power. It happens worse wjhen I turn the streering wheel to the left, but will doi it while driving staright. I have had two differnet differentials in the car. I backed the brake shoes all the way off and still does it. I think it could be a dry seal in the rear hub. This weekend I tried to remove the hub with no luck. I don't have a real puller. I pumped several shots or grease inot it and squirted some PB blaster inside the inside axle cup and took it out. All was quiet for about a mile or two then it came back. When I rebuilt the rear hubs years ago, I may have installed the seals they way any good seal should go, but I undersand this is actually backwards on the Spitfire hub as grease sould ooze out past the seal.
